削除機能について疑問があったので質問です。
<%= link_to '削除', rootパス(id) , method: :delete %>
削除ボタンを作る際このように記述すると思います。
デフォルト値がGETのためmethodを指定しないとviewページに飛んでしまう
method: :deleteとすることでコントローラのdestroyアクションに飛ぶ
まではわかるのですが何のためにパスを指定しているのでしょうか。
回答3件
あなたの回答
tips
プレビュー
投稿2021/01/07 01:57
削除機能について疑問があったので質問です。
<%= link_to '削除', rootパス(id) , method: :delete %>
削除ボタンを作る際このように記述すると思います。
デフォルト値がGETのためmethodを指定しないとviewページに飛んでしまう
method: :deleteとすることでコントローラのdestroyアクションに飛ぶ
まではわかるのですが何のためにパスを指定しているのでしょうか。
回答3件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。